/linux-4.4.14/arch/unicore32/mm/ |
H A D | mm.h | 27 return pmd_off(pgd_offset_k(virt), virt); pmd_off_k()
|
H A D | pgd.c | 42 init_pgd = pgd_offset_k(0); get_pgd_slow()
|
H A D | ioremap.c | 72 pgd = pgd_offset_k(addr); unmap_area_sections() 114 pgd = pgd_offset_k(addr); remap_area_sections()
|
H A D | mmu.c | 241 pgd = pgd_offset_k(addr); create_mapping()
|
/linux-4.4.14/arch/hexagon/include/asm/ |
H A D | fixmap.h | 32 pte_offset_kernel(pmd_offset(pud_offset(pgd_offset_k(vaddr), \
|
H A D | pgtable.h | 249 * pgd_offset_k - get kernel (init_mm) pgd entry pointer for addr 251 #define pgd_offset_k(address) pgd_offset(&init_mm, address) macro
|
/linux-4.4.14/arch/s390/mm/ |
H A D | pageattr.c | 50 pgdp = pgd_offset_k(addr); walk_page_table() 134 pgd = pgd_offset_k(address); __kernel_map_pages()
|
H A D | vmem.c | 89 pg_dir = pgd_offset_k(address); vmem_add_mem() 158 pg_dir = pgd_offset_k(address); vmem_remove_range() 203 pg_dir = pgd_offset_k(address); vmemmap_populate()
|
H A D | dump_pagetables.c | 180 pgd = pgd_offset_k(addr); walk_pgd_level()
|
/linux-4.4.14/arch/sh/mm/ |
H A D | kmap.c | 19 pte_offset_kernel(pmd_offset(pud_offset(pgd_offset_k(vaddr), (vaddr)), (vaddr)), (vaddr))
|
H A D | tlbex_32.c | 37 pgd = pgd_offset_k(address); handle_tlbmiss()
|
H A D | tlbex_64.c | 53 pgd = pgd_offset_k(address); handle_tlbmiss()
|
H A D | init.c | 51 pgd = pgd_offset_k(addr); __get_pte_phys()
|
/linux-4.4.14/arch/metag/include/asm/ |
H A D | fixmap.h | 58 pmd_offset(pud_offset(pgd_offset_k(vaddr), (vaddr)), (vaddr)), \
|
H A D | pgtable.h | 188 #define pgd_offset_k(address) pgd_offset(&init_mm, address) macro
|
/linux-4.4.14/arch/powerpc/mm/ |
H A D | 40x_mmu.c | 112 pmdp = pmd_offset(pud_offset(pgd_offset_k(v), v), v); mmu_mapin_ram() 127 pmdp = pmd_offset(pud_offset(pgd_offset_k(v), v), v); mmu_mapin_ram()
|
H A D | dma-noncoherent.c | 282 ptep = pte_offset_kernel(pmd_offset(pud_offset(pgd_offset_k(addr), __dma_free_coherent() 412 pgd_t *pgd = pgd_offset_k(cpu_addr); __dma_get_coherent_pfn()
|
H A D | pgtable_32.c | 295 pd = pmd_offset(pud_offset(pgd_offset_k(va), va), va); map_page()
|
H A D | mem.c | 74 return pte_offset_kernel(pmd_offset(pud_offset(pgd_offset_k(vaddr), virt_to_kpte()
|
H A D | pgtable_64.c | 99 pgdp = pgd_offset_k(ea); map_kernel_page() 113 pgdp = pgd_offset_k(ea); map_kernel_page()
|
/linux-4.4.14/arch/metag/mm/ |
H A D | mmu-meta2.c | 152 p_swapper_pg_dir = pgd_offset_k(0) + entry; mmu_init() 174 p_swapper_pg_dir = pgd_offset_k(0) + entry; mmu_init()
|
H A D | mmu-meta1.c | 145 p_swapper_pg_dir = pgd_offset_k(0) + entry; mmu_init()
|
/linux-4.4.14/arch/arm64/mm/ |
H A D | kasan_init.c | 84 pgd = pgd_offset_k(addr); kasan_map_early_shadow() 108 set_pgd(pgd_offset_k(start), __pgd(0)); clear_pgds()
|
H A D | mmu.c | 283 __create_mapping(&init_mm, pgd_offset_k(virt & PAGE_MASK), phys, virt, create_mapping() 304 return __create_mapping(&init_mm, pgd_offset_k(virt & PAGE_MASK), create_mapping_late() 484 pgd = pgd_offset_k(addr); kern_addr_valid() 565 pgd_t *pgd = pgd_offset_k(addr); fixmap_pud() 597 pgd = pgd_offset_k(addr); early_fixmap_init()
|
/linux-4.4.14/arch/x86/mm/ |
H A D | kasan_init_64.c | 35 pgd_clear(pgd_offset_k(start)); clear_pgds()
|
H A D | init_64.c | 171 const pgd_t *pgd_ref = pgd_offset_k(address); sync_global_pgds() 294 pgd = pgd_offset_k(vaddr); set_pte_vaddr() 309 pgd = pgd_offset_k(vaddr); populate_extra_pmd() 337 pgd = pgd_offset_k((unsigned long)__va(phys)); __init_extra_mapping() 612 pgd_t *pgd = pgd_offset_k(start); kernel_physical_mapping_init() 986 pgd = pgd_offset_k(addr); remove_pagetable() 1170 pgd = pgd_offset_k(addr); kern_addr_valid() 1324 pgd = pgd_offset_k(addr); register_page_bootmem_memmap()
|
H A D | pageattr.c | 369 return lookup_address_in_pgd(pgd_offset_k(address), address, level); lookup_address() 392 pgd = pgd_offset_k(address); lookup_pmd_address()
|
H A D | fault.c | 386 pgd_ref = pgd_offset_k(address); vmalloc_fault()
|
H A D | init_32.c | 395 return pte_offset_kernel(pmd_offset(pud_offset(pgd_offset_k(vaddr), kmap_get_fixmap_pte()
|
/linux-4.4.14/arch/xtensa/include/asm/ |
H A D | fixmap.h | 76 pmd_offset(pud_offset(pgd_offset_k(vaddr), (vaddr)), (vaddr)), \
|
H A D | pgtable.h | 360 #define pgd_offset_k(address) pgd_offset(&init_mm, address) macro
|
/linux-4.4.14/arch/xtensa/mm/ |
H A D | mmu.c | 23 pgd_t *pgd = pgd_offset_k(vaddr); init_pmd()
|
/linux-4.4.14/arch/mips/include/asm/ |
H A D | fixmap.h | 73 pte_offset_kernel(pmd_offset(pud_offset(pgd_offset_k(vaddr), (vaddr)), (vaddr)), (vaddr))
|
H A D | pgtable-32.h | 139 #define pgd_offset_k(address) pgd_offset(&init_mm, address) macro
|
H A D | pgtable-64.h | 241 #define pgd_offset_k(address) pgd_offset(&init_mm, address) macro
|
/linux-4.4.14/arch/arm/mm/ |
H A D | mm.h | 38 return pmd_offset(pud_offset(pgd_offset_k(virt), virt), virt); pmd_off_k()
|
H A D | ioremap.c | 121 pgd_offset_k(VMALLOC_START), __check_vmalloc_seq() 147 pgd = pgd_offset_k(addr); unmap_area_sections() 200 pgd = pgd_offset_k(addr); remap_area_sections() 232 pgd = pgd_offset_k(virt); remap_area_supersections()
|
H A D | pgd.c | 49 init_pgd = pgd_offset_k(0); pgd_alloc()
|
H A D | mmu.c | 378 pgd_t *pgd = pgd_offset_k(addr); fixmap_pmd() 862 pgd = pgd_offset_k(addr); create_36bit_mapping() 928 pgd = pgd_offset_k(addr); create_mapping()
|
/linux-4.4.14/arch/m68k/include/asm/ |
H A D | mcf_pgtable.h | 339 #define pgd_offset_k(address) pgd_offset(&init_mm, address) macro 366 dir = pgd_offset_k(addr); nocache_page() 382 dir = pgd_offset_k(addr); cache_page()
|
H A D | motorola_pgtable.h | 204 static inline pgd_t *pgd_offset_k(unsigned long address) pgd_offset_k() function 244 dir = pgd_offset_k(addr); nocache_page() 260 dir = pgd_offset_k(addr); cache_page()
|
H A D | sun3_pgtable.h | 194 #define pgd_offset_k(address) pgd_offset(&init_mm, address) pte_mkspecial() macro
|
/linux-4.4.14/arch/m68k/mm/ |
H A D | kmap.c | 192 pgd_dir = pgd_offset_k(virtaddr); __ioremap() 255 pgd_dir = pgd_offset_k(virtaddr); __iounmap() 333 pgd_dir = pgd_offset_k(virtaddr); kernel_set_cachemode()
|
H A D | motorola.c | 130 pgd_dir = pgd_offset_k(virtaddr); map_node()
|
/linux-4.4.14/arch/sparc/mm/ |
H A D | highmem.c | 44 dir = pmd_offset(pgd_offset_k(address), address); kmap_init()
|
H A D | srmmu.c | 300 pgd = pgd_offset_k(vaddr); srmmu_nocache_init() 325 pgd_t *init = pgd_offset_k(0); get_pgd_fast() 491 pgdp = pgd_offset_k(virt_addr); srmmu_mapioaddr() 524 pgdp = pgd_offset_k(virt_addr); srmmu_unmapioaddr() 667 pgdp = pgd_offset_k(start); srmmu_early_allocate_ptable_skeleton() 698 pgdp = pgd_offset_k(start); srmmu_allocate_ptable_skeleton() 779 pgdp = pgd_offset_k(start); srmmu_inherit_prom_mappings() 825 pgd_t *pgdp = pgd_offset_k(vaddr); do_large_mapping() 936 pgd = pgd_offset_k(PKMAP_BASE); srmmu_paging_init()
|
H A D | init_64.c | 417 pgd_t *pgdp = pgd_offset_k(kaddr); flush_icache_range() 1448 pgd = pgd_offset_k(addr); kern_addr_valid() 1577 pgd_t *pgd = pgd_offset_k(vstart); kernel_map_range() 2414 pgd_t *pgd = pgd_offset_k(vstart); vmemmap_populate()
|
/linux-4.4.14/arch/x86/platform/efi/ |
H A D | efi_64.c | 95 save_pgd[pgd] = *pgd_offset_k(pgd * PGDIR_SIZE); efi_call_phys_prolog() 97 set_pgd(pgd_offset_k(pgd * PGDIR_SIZE), *pgd_offset_k(vaddress)); efi_call_phys_prolog() 118 set_pgd(pgd_offset_k(pgd_idx * PGDIR_SIZE), save_pgd[pgd_idx]); efi_call_phys_epilog()
|
/linux-4.4.14/lib/ |
H A D | ioremap.c | 135 pgd = pgd_offset_k(addr); ioremap_page_range()
|
/linux-4.4.14/arch/arc/mm/ |
H A D | highmem.c | 121 pgd_k = pgd_offset_k(kvaddr); alloc_kmap_pgtable()
|
H A D | fault.c | 39 pgd_k = pgd_offset_k(address); handle_kernel_vaddr_fault()
|
/linux-4.4.14/mm/kasan/ |
H A D | kasan_init.c | 120 pgd_t *pgd = pgd_offset_k(addr); kasan_populate_zero_shadow()
|
/linux-4.4.14/arch/m68k/sun3x/ |
H A D | dvma.c | 98 pgd = pgd_offset_k(vaddr); dvma_map_cpu()
|
/linux-4.4.14/arch/openrisc/mm/ |
H A D | init.c | 95 pge = pgd_offset_k(v); for_each_memblock()
|
/linux-4.4.14/arch/frv/mm/ |
H A D | dma-alloc.c | 59 pge = pgd_offset_k(va); map_page()
|
/linux-4.4.14/arch/ia64/include/asm/ |
H A D | pgtable.h | 379 #define pgd_offset_k(addr) \ macro 383 resides in the kernel-mapped segment, hence we use pgd_offset_k() 385 #define pgd_offset_gate(mm, addr) pgd_offset_k(addr)
|
/linux-4.4.14/arch/ia64/mm/ |
H A D | init.c | 218 pgd = pgd_offset_k(address); /* note: this is NOT pgd_offset()! */ put_kernel_page() 392 pgd = pgd_offset_k(end_address); vmemmap_find_next_valid_pfn() 448 pgd = pgd_offset_k(address); create_mem_map_page_table()
|
H A D | fault.c | 55 pgd = pgd_offset_k(address); mapped_kernel_page_is_present()
|
/linux-4.4.14/arch/parisc/kernel/ |
H A D | pci-dma.c | 139 dir = pgd_offset_k(vaddr); map_uncached_pages() 222 dir = pgd_offset_k(vaddr); unmap_uncached_pages()
|
/linux-4.4.14/arch/alpha/mm/ |
H A D | init.c | 185 pgd = pgd_offset_k(VMALLOC_START); callback_init()
|
/linux-4.4.14/mm/ |
H A D | sparse-vmemmap.c | 141 pgd_t *pgd = pgd_offset_k(addr); vmemmap_pgd_populate()
|
H A D | vmalloc.c | 110 pgd = pgd_offset_k(addr); vunmap_page_range() 195 pgd = pgd_offset_k(addr); vmap_page_range_noflush() 238 pgd_t *pgd = pgd_offset_k(addr); vmalloc_to_page()
|
H A D | gup.c | 260 pgd = pgd_offset_k(address); get_gate_page()
|
/linux-4.4.14/arch/score/include/asm/ |
H A D | pgtable.h | 75 #define pgd_offset_k(address) pgd_offset(&init_mm, address) macro
|
/linux-4.4.14/arch/microblaze/mm/ |
H A D | consistent.c | 164 return pte_offset_kernel(pmd_offset(pgd_offset_k(addr), addr), addr); consistent_virt_to_pte()
|
H A D | pgtable.c | 144 pd = pmd_offset(pgd_offset_k(va), va); map_page()
|
H A D | init.c | 60 return pte_offset_kernel(pmd_offset(pgd_offset_k(vaddr), virt_to_kpte()
|
/linux-4.4.14/arch/nios2/include/asm/ |
H A D | pgtable.h | 258 #define pgd_offset_k(addr) pgd_offset(&init_mm, addr) macro
|
/linux-4.4.14/arch/m32r/include/asm/ |
H A D | pgtable.h | 313 #define pgd_offset_k(address) pgd_offset(&init_mm, address) macro
|
/linux-4.4.14/arch/tile/mm/ |
H A D | highmem.c | 21 pte_offset_kernel(pmd_offset(pud_offset(pgd_offset_k(vaddr), (vaddr)),\
|
/linux-4.4.14/arch/um/include/asm/ |
H A D | pgtable.h | 309 #define pgd_offset_k(address) pgd_offset(&init_mm, address) macro
|
/linux-4.4.14/arch/unicore32/include/asm/ |
H A D | pgtable.h | 238 #define pgd_offset_k(addr) pgd_offset(&init_mm, addr) macro
|
/linux-4.4.14/arch/powerpc/include/asm/ |
H A D | pgtable-ppc32.h | 299 #define pgd_offset_k(address) pgd_offset(&init_mm, address) macro
|
H A D | pgtable-ppc64.h | 202 #define pgd_offset_k(address) pgd_offset(&init_mm, address) macro
|
/linux-4.4.14/arch/sparc/include/asm/ |
H A D | pgtable_32.h | 318 #define pgd_offset_k(address) pgd_offset(&init_mm, address) macro
|
H A D | pgtable_64.h | 860 #define pgd_offset_k(address) pgd_offset(&init_mm, address) macro
|
/linux-4.4.14/arch/cris/include/asm/ |
H A D | pgtable.h | 241 #define pgd_offset_k(address) pgd_offset(&init_mm, address) macro
|
/linux-4.4.14/arch/avr32/include/asm/ |
H A D | pgtable.h | 300 #define pgd_offset_k(address) pgd_offset(&init_mm, address) macro
|
/linux-4.4.14/arch/arm/include/asm/ |
H A D | pgtable.h | 182 #define pgd_offset_k(addr) pgd_offset(&init_mm, addr) macro
|
/linux-4.4.14/arch/alpha/include/asm/ |
H A D | pgtable.h | 283 #define pgd_offset_k(address) pgd_offset(&init_mm, (address)) pte_mkspecial() macro
|
/linux-4.4.14/arch/arc/include/asm/ |
H A D | pgtable.h | 336 #define pgd_offset_k(address) pgd_offset(&init_mm, address) macro
|
/linux-4.4.14/arch/sh/include/asm/ |
H A D | pgtable_32.h | 412 #define pgd_offset_k(address) pgd_offset(&init_mm, address) macro
|
H A D | pgtable_64.h | 56 #define pgd_offset_k(address) pgd_offset(&init_mm, address) macro
|
/linux-4.4.14/arch/mn10300/include/asm/ |
H A D | pgtable.h | 431 #define pgd_offset_k(address) pgd_offset(&init_mm, address) macro
|
/linux-4.4.14/arch/openrisc/include/asm/ |
H A D | pgtable.h | 382 #define pgd_offset_k(address) pgd_offset(&init_mm, address) macro
|
/linux-4.4.14/arch/arm/mach-sa1100/ |
H A D | assabet.c | 501 pmd = pmd_offset(pud_offset(pgd_offset_k(virt), virt), virt); map_sa1100_gpio_regs()
|
/linux-4.4.14/arch/tile/include/asm/ |
H A D | pgtable.h | 332 #define pgd_offset_k(address) pgd_offset(&init_mm, address) macro
|
/linux-4.4.14/arch/x86/include/asm/ |
H A D | pgtable.h | 684 #define pgd_offset_k(address) pgd_offset(&init_mm, (address)) macro
|
/linux-4.4.14/arch/microblaze/include/asm/ |
H A D | pgtable.h | 476 #define pgd_offset_k(address) pgd_offset(&init_mm, address) macro
|
/linux-4.4.14/arch/parisc/include/asm/ |
H A D | pgtable.h | 426 #define pgd_offset_k(address) pgd_offset(&init_mm, address) macro
|
/linux-4.4.14/arch/parisc/mm/ |
H A D | init.c | 420 pg_dir = pgd_offset_k(start_vaddr); map_pages()
|
/linux-4.4.14/arch/frv/include/asm/ |
H A D | pgtable.h | 189 #define pgd_offset_k(address) pgd_offset(&init_mm, address) macro
|
/linux-4.4.14/arch/arm64/include/asm/ |
H A D | pgtable.h | 522 #define pgd_offset_k(addr) pgd_offset(&init_mm, addr) macro
|
/linux-4.4.14/arch/sparc/kernel/ |
H A D | smp_64.c | 1504 pgd_t *pgd = pgd_offset_k(addr); pcpu_populate_pte()
|
/linux-4.4.14/arch/s390/include/asm/ |
H A D | pgtable.h | 1319 #define pgd_offset_k(address) pgd_offset(&init_mm, address) macro
|
/linux-4.4.14/arch/x86/xen/ |
H A D | mmu.c | 1160 pgd_t *pgd = pgd_offset_k(va); xen_cleanmfnmap()
|